How they compare
India currently reports 9.7% against 9.6% in Israel,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Israel ahead.
India ranks 90th and Israel ranks 91st of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, India averaged higher in 1 and Israel in 5.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| India | Israel |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 2.9% | 37.0% | 34.1% | Israel |
| 1970s | 3.7% | 28.5% | 24.8% | Israel |
| 1980s | 3.5% | 24.0% | 20.5% | Israel |
| 1990s | 6.3% | 21.1% | 14.8% | Israel |
| 2000s | 8.8% | 17.1% | 8.3% | Israel |
| 2010s | 9.7% | 9.6% | 0.1% | India |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
